: In the world of TV repair, "SOS" or "recovery" firmware is used when a TV is stuck on a logo (boot loop) or has a black screen but the backlight is on.

These files are often large and split into multiple parts (like "part04.rar") to make downloading easier on slower connections. Here is the context behind this specific "SOS" file: What is this file?

: Using the wrong firmware version for your specific panel can "brick" your TV or cause the picture to appear upside down or with distorted colors. Always verify the board number (e.g., TP.HV553.PC821) matches your TV's internal hardware before proceeding.

: This is a "USB Upgrade" file designed to recover or update the operating system of a television.
